Transaction 1174917696a37e90228c592fbc13e196984692107cf708130667b08626d7c625

1 Input
2 Outputs
  • 1174917696a37e90228c592fbc13e196984692107cf708130667b08626d7c625:0
  • value  30152810
    address  3Bo31ysL5LbEdRscvCHVEnAiGKgDCBUGWH
  • 1174917696a37e90228c592fbc13e196984692107cf708130667b08626d7c625:1
  • value  4800000
    address  1QBDmgg2MHnZqjGzRvyJ1ACagYtfEL37dx